Announcing the 24 teams participating in the final of the U20 World Cup 2017
FIFA has just announced the 24 teams that have won tickets to the 2017 FIFA U20 World Cup. The last team to win a ticket to Korea this summer is U20 Senegal.
In the past time, the qualifying round of FIFA U20 World Cup 2017 has been continuously taking place. In addition to the 16 teams that have been determined from Asia, Europe, South America, Oceania, in Africa, North, Central America and the Caribbean, exciting and dramatic matches continue to take place within the framework of the qualifying round.
In Africa, the four best teams including Guinea, Senegal, South Africa and Zambia have won tickets to the finals. Meanwhile, the North, Central America and Caribbean region also found four representatives: Costa Rica, Honduras, Mexico and the United States.
On March 15, FIFA will hold the draw ceremony to divide the groups for the 2017 FIFA U20 World Cup. The tournament will take place from May 20 to June 11, 2017 in South Korea. Vietnam U20 is honored to be one of the five representatives of Asia, along with South Korea, Saudi Arabia, Japan and Iran.

List of teams participating in FIFA U20 World Cup 2017
Asia (5): South Korea (host), Vietnam, Saudi Arabia, Japan, Iran
Europe (5): UK, France, Germany, Italy, Portugal
Oceania (2): New Zealand, Vanuatu
South America (4): Argentina, Ecuador, Uruguay, Venezuela
North, Central America and the Caribbean (4): Costa Rica, Honduras, Mexico, United States
Africa (4): Guinea, Senegal, South Africa and Zambia
